            Just an fyi I noticed most of the 500w (and other lower wattages) Subwoofers that MA makes all have the same size cabinets and holes for the plate amp. So I contacted them and I just ordered a newer plate amp to go into my cabinet and reuse my speaker. Obviously they sorta tweak these and supposedly add newer features to the newer plate amp. So, for just under $400, you get their latest plate amp that will drop into your existing sub cabinet and reuse speaker. So, just do a little home work and make sure a newer plate amp will work for you.

            Just another way to fix you broken MA sub. Ya, more expensive if you don’t have electronic diagnostic skills. But, still much cheaper than their newer 500watt sub at $2200.

            I’m about to retire so I’ll keep the old plate amp and try and fix it with my future spare time.

                          Re: Help monitor audio rxw-12 subwoofer

                          Originally posted by foisamoi
                          I installed 2 transformers +12v and -12v, but the previous transformer also gave a voltage of 16-17 to get voltage to the vcp.
                          Do you know of a way to get voltage to the vcp or find the previous transformer as a spare part.
                          thank you very much
                          That small transformer is only there to provide positive and negative, standby power rails. All other ones are generated by large-main transformer.
